Case Study: Oakridge Elementary’s phonics rollout with Apple Learning Coach
When Oakridge Elementary in Portland, Oregon, adopted the Apple Learning Coach login in fall 2023, the school’s reading team set an ambitious goal: improve decoding accuracy for all Grade 1 students by the end of the year. I partnered with the lead literacy coach, Ms. Rivera, to map out a rollout plan.
First, the team logged in and explored the “Phonics Foundations” module. The module broke the alphabetic principle into five bite-sized lessons - each pairing a phoneme with its most common grapheme. Teachers downloaded a set of printable worksheets and a series of iPad-ready phonics games that reinforce the same concepts.
In the pilot classroom, Ms. Rivera introduced the “Sound-Letter Match” game during morning circles. She observed a noticeable rise in student engagement; the game’s instant feedback loop helped students self-correct, a practice echoed in my own classroom observations.
Data collected over ten weeks showed a 12-point jump in the district’s Phonemic Awareness Benchmark for Grade 1, moving from a median score of 68 to 80. The school attributed this gain to consistent use of the Apple-sourced resources, which aligned perfectly with the state’s early reading standards.

Step-by-step: Using the Apple Learning Coach login to access phonics resources
Below is a concise checklist I share with every school I consult. Follow each step to transform your phonics curriculum in under an hour.
- Create your Apple ID. If you already have one for classroom use, skip this step. Apple requires a school-issued email for verification.
- Visit the Apple Learning Coach portal. Navigate to the official site and click “Teacher Login.”
- Enter your credentials. Use the same Apple ID you created. The system will confirm your affiliation with a K-12 district.
- Browse the “Literacy” category. Filter by “Phonics” to see modules such as “Alphabetic Principle Basics” and “Multisensory Phonics Activities.”
- Preview the video lesson. Each module includes a 5-minute video that explains the phoneme-grapheme connection, modeled after the definition from Wikipedia.
- Download the companion worksheet. Click “Download PDF” to get printable practice sheets that align with Common Core standards.
- Assign the iPad game. Use the “Add to Classroom” button; the game syncs with Apple Classroom for seamless deployment.
- Track student progress. The portal’s analytics dashboard records game scores and worksheet completion rates.
- Participate in live coach sessions. Schedule a 30-minute virtual workshop to discuss differentiation strategies.
- Reflect and iterate. Review the data after two weeks, adjust difficulty levels, and repeat the cycle.
By repeating this loop each month, teachers can systematically build a robust phonics program without juggling multiple subscriptions.
